Description

LHH Recruitment Solutions is partnering with a respected professional services organization seeking an experienced Administrative Assistant to support a busy Tax department. This role is ideal for a highly organized administrative professional who thrives in a fast-paced, deadline-driven environment and enjoys supporting multiple teams, projects, and client-facing initiatives.

The ideal candidate brings strong communication skills, exceptional attention to detail, advanced Microsoft Office proficiency, and the ability to manage confidential information with professionalism and discretion.

Responsibilities

  • Provide administrative support to the Tax department and other office teams as needed

  • Manage and respond to administrative support requests through internal ticketing systems

  • Assist national, regional, and local teams with various administrative functions

  • Support tax administration processes, including electronic filing coordination

  • Coordinate large-scale meetings, trainings, and conferences

  • Manage calendars, meeting invitations, conference room reservations, and event logistics

  • Arrange catering, meeting materials, and room setup for internal and external meetings

  • Assist with employee onboarding and offboarding activities

  • Support expense reporting and reimbursement processes

  • Help establish and maintain client records and account information

  • Assist with billing support, client documentation, and database maintenance

  • Prepare professional business correspondence, presentations, reports, memoranda, and confidential documents

  • Maintain electronic and physical records with a high degree of accuracy

  • Collaborate with leadership and administrative teams on special projects and office initiatives

  • Provide additional administrative support and project assistance as assigned
